Good Data Backup planning
Data backup planning is the process of archiving or copying folders and files to be in a
position to restore them in the event of data loss (Hart et al., 2016). Data can be lost as a result of
various issues such as computer viruses, fire, theft, or floods. In the case where business holds a
database for its information, in the event of data loss there will be a loss of critical customer,
financial and company data. However, no one perfect data backup strategy fits every individual's,
corporate entity or organization's needs. It is therefore essential to consider individual needs and
requirements when creating back up plan. Some of the issues to consider are the volume of data,
the value of data, storage devices, budgeted cost, and degree of risk exposure to data loss. Other
issues to consider as part of a data backup plan are the data to back up, the types of backups to
run, where to store the backup data, the kind of media to be used in storing backups, and how
often the backups will be run.
